Output 83030efc4714b181ad0850ec2a6a427b694f18ff81af52de17ccec3c678e404f:2

value
19893010120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96bb0e67da476764ea9b58bea0f0f2a21c6aeb4c OP_EQUAL
address
3FS1NDUjc6xoGbkQFnBuncr77WxfHFAjPk
transaction
83030efc4714b181ad0850ec2a6a427b694f18ff81af52de17ccec3c678e404f
spent
true